Output 58dd006ebbda49c3588df7e22ec066827357daf05e591ec95135d9527240059c:3

value
1939986
script pubkey
OP_0 OP_PUSHBYTES_32 66ab21941d17eb8772b47720d56baa381f9c89d9faaa6ce32001cf27a50ed566
address
bc1qv64jr9qazl4cwu45wusd26a28q0eezwel24xeceqq88j0fgw64nqkzukd0
transaction
58dd006ebbda49c3588df7e22ec066827357daf05e591ec95135d9527240059c